#400f98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#400f98 is composed of 25.1% red, 5.9%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.9% cyan, 90.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 261.5 degrees, a saturation of 82% and a lightness of 32.7%. #400f98 color hex could be obtained by blending #801eff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#400f98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040109 is the darkest color, while #f9f6f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#400f98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#524f58 is the less saturated color, while #3c02a5 is the most saturated one.
